Company Description

One of our portfolio companies is a pre-Series A startup, building a global powerhouse dedicated to harnessing the transformative power of artificial intelligence in the global entertainment industry. We specialize in acquiring, optimizing, and managing media assets across the US and DACH region. 
The Company believes in the untapped potential of content assets, which are key to driving revenue for global entertainment brands. Their strategy involves tapping into this potential with a unique, proprietary approach that combines technology and data analytics from asset acquisition to optimization, within a global portfolio. In this endeavor, they have already established partnerships with leading media companies and earned trust from investors renowned for developing unicorn ventures.

Job Description

  • Assisting in all activities of the fundraising process from investor search to closing 
  • Conducting research, financial analyses, and valuation of potential acquisition targets 
  • Supporting due diligence, deal negotiations, and integration of acquired assets 
  • Leading industry-wide research and presenting to the Company’s leadership team and C-Level
  • Supporting the creation of presentations for C-Levels, investors, and board members

Qualifications

  • You are pursuing a degree in business administration or a related field or recently graduated from university 
  • You have gained first working experience in M&A, Venture Capital, Private Equity, Corporate Finance, or the Consulting industry 
  • You are a team player and have strong an analytical and logical thinking skills 
  • You are confident, have a hands-on mentality and like working independently in a fast-paced environment
  • You have excellent Excel and PowerPoint skills 
  • You have excellent English skills; other languages are a plus

Additional Information

  • Opportunity for full- or part-time internship 
  • Opportunity to be part of a early-stage venture and help shape the M&A and investment processes from the ground-up
  • Unique operating experience at the interception of high-growth startup, M&A and private equity investments

    Please note that this is an unpaid internship.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
